ENAR2371 | BUILDING CONSTRUCTIONS 2

Various building construction systems, concrete properties and tests, types of joints in buildings, insulation materials (heat, noise, moisture, etc.), introduction to traditional building materials and techniques and their finishing works, internal finishing materials and works, kitchens and bathrooms, fireplaces, techniques used for protection against environmental forces (umbrellas, louvers, wind towers (malkaf), etc.), introduction to mechanical, sanitary and electrical works, precast architecture, long span roofing systems and structures, practical application to produce a set of working drawings for medium-scale buildings.
(Lecture 2 hours., Studio 3 hours.).
Prerequisite: ENAR2361
